Be Strong and Courageous – Joshua 1:1–10


In just ten verses, God commands Joshua three times to be strong and courageous. Why? Because strength and courage go together. You can't be weak inwardly and courageous outwardly. Courage comes from inner strength— knowing that God is with you.


You're about to enter a new season, face new opportunities, carry new responsibilities, or walk into a venture you've never done before. And God’s message is clear:

“Be strong and courageous—before you step into it.”


Why? Because if you go in with fear and weakness, you're likely to sabotage what God gave you the grace to lead.


“This is my command—be strong and courageous! Do not be afraid or discouraged. For the LORD your God is with you wherever you go.”

— Joshua 1:9 (NLT)


And by the way, despite what culture says—

Courage doesn’t mean "do it afraid."

Courage means you're NOT afraid!


You’ve been commanded. Now step boldly.

BE STRONG. BE COURAGEOUS. GOD IS WITH YOU.
